I want to redirect the user back to the home page after submitting
their form inquiry and display a message on the home page. I tried
this in my send mail (apply.php) file -

$_SESSION['sent_message'] == "Thank you for your request! Someone will
be contacting you soon.";
header("location:index.php");


Why not send the user straight to the index.php page instead of
apply.php page ? .

1. Having different scripts doing actual work keeps things clear and easily managable. Sure, You could have a whole site in just one index.php page. Would you do that?
2. On as side note: Doing a header redirect prevents those pesky 'do you want to resubmit you information?' alerts from UA's on a refresh.
